About Sofia Pavanello
Sofia Pavanello is a scholar working on Cancer Research, Molecular Biology, Health, Toxicology and Mutagenesis, Physiology and Pulmonary and Respiratory Medicine, having authored 104 papers that have together received 2.3k indexed citations. Recurring topics across this work include Carcinogens and Genotoxicity Assessment (39 papers), Glutathione Transferases and Polymorphisms (16 papers), Toxic Organic Pollutants Impact (12 papers), Epigenetics and DNA Methylation (11 papers), Air Quality and Health Impacts (10 papers), Telomeres, Telomerase, and Senescence (10 papers), DNA Repair Mechanisms (8 papers) and Genomics, phytochemicals, and oxidative stress (6 papers). The work is most often cited by research in Chemical Health and Safety (35 citations), Health, Toxicology and Mutagenesis (693 citations), Cancer Research (666 citations), Aging (78 citations) and Occupational Therapy (76 citations). Sofia Pavanello has collaborated with scholars based in Italy, Poland and United States. Frequent co-authors include Erminio Clonfero, Giuseppe Mastrangelo, Andrea Baccarelli, Pier Alberto Bertazzi, Manuela Campisi, Mirjam Hoxha, Valentina Bollati, E. Siwińska, Laura Dioni and Ugo Fedeli. Their work appears in journals such as International Journal of Environmental Research and Public Health, Mutation Research/Genetic Toxicology and Environmental Mutagenesis, Carcinogenesis, Environmental and Molecular Mutagenesis and Environmental Health.
